Theoretical Approach and Its Application of Continuity Attribute Analysis

Abstract: With the deepening of petroleum exploration practice in Junggar basin, its comprehensive seis- mic research is undergoing toward detailed interpretation of complex structures and quantitative studies of reservoir. In recent years, geophysicists have developed many assistant software for comprehensive interpretation using seismic data, with few experiences and high accuracy and efficiency. It is indicated using these software have both high utilization factor of seismic data and potential for applied geophysical prospecting technologies to further petroleum exploration. This paper performed test and study of principle of continuity attribute analytical technology and related key parameters, and attained applicable experiences and interpretation achievements in many well blocks. It is of positive actions to in-depth scientific research and effective oil production.

Key words: continuity, cross-correlation, 3D seismic interpretation
